What is another word for distends?

Pronunciation: [dɪstˈɛndz] (IPA)

Distends is a verb that means to expand or stretch out, especially due to pressure from within. The word is often used in medical contexts to describe swelling or bloating of the abdomen or other parts of the body. Some synonyms for distends include bulges, swells, inflates, expands, and enlarges. These words all convey the idea of something becoming larger or more swollen than it normally would be, either due to internal pressure or external factors. Other related words might include stretches, widens, dilates, or even balloons, depending on the specific context and the degree of expansion involved.

Usage examples for Distends

The arteries are always full and each contraction of the ventricle pumps more blood into them; this distends their elastic walls and sends along them a wave which gradually becomes less perceptible as it nears the very small arteries.
"Special Report on Diseases of Cattle"
U.S. Department of Agriculture J.R. Mohler
This pressure increases the volume of the cell, and in consequence water rushes in through the permeable membrane and still further distends the cell.
"The Mechanism of Life"
Stéphane Leduc
